Default Garage song, "everybody say hey hey, everybody say ho ho"

It's been bugging me for the last few days, Google has come up with a load of wrong results. It was a garage type song probably from early 2000's.

There was a repeating set of lyrics, what I remember as an English sounding guy (could also be female) going "everybody say" and then a group of people saying "hey hey" repeating with "everybody say" "ho ho"

Please help. Thanks.
